North Dakota’s Last Democrat?

WAHPETON, N.D. — Heidi Heitkamp still remembers the first time she led the Senate in the Pledge of Allegiance after her surprising win in 2012. How hard it was to get the words out. “I can’t get through it because I’m too emotional,” she recalls to dozens of gangly teenagers graduating from the American Legion’s Boys State program.
